Izetbegović receives newly appointed Ambassador of Spain Valdemor Gimenez

FENA Press release

SARAJEVO, June 13 (FENA) - Chairman of the BiH Presidency Bakir Izetbegović received the credential letters from the newly appointed Ambassador of the Kingdom of Spain to BiH, Jose Maria Valdemor Gimenez, who reiterated Spain’s support for the EU and NATO integration processes of Bosnia and Herzegovina.

Ambassador Gimenez conveyed to Izetbegović that King Philip VI supports the sovereignty and territorial integrity of Bosnia and Herzegovina.

Izetbegović informed Ambassador Gimenez about the ongoing political situation in BiH, with a special emphasis on the country's EU and NATO path, which is a priority in terms of the country's foreign policy, and expressed expectation that the progress in these integration processes would continue.

The two officials agreed that the overall relations between BiH and Spain are good and without outstanding issues , with mutual desire and will for their improvement in all fields of common interest, especially in the segment of ​​economic cooperation by increasing trade exchange, cultural cooperation and tourism, stated the BiH Presidency.
